The Matadero and Invernadero bridges are part of the project to refurbish and create public spaces on the banks of the Manzanares River in Madrid.

The twin bridges are framed within the burial operation of the M-30 in the Manzanares river area and its subsequent landscaping treatment, carried out by the Madrid City Council between 2003 and 2011.
